Appropriate Preposition:

  • Rob of ( অপহরণ করা ) Somebody robbed him of his purse.
  • Favourable to ( অনুকূল (ব্যক্তি) ) This situation is favourable to me for doing this.
  • Restrict to ( সীমাবব্ধ করা ) Admission was restricted to students.
  • Attend upon ( সেবা করা ) She attends upon her mother.
  • Congratulate on ( অভিনন্দিত করা ) I congratulate you on your success.
  • Boast of ( গর্ব করা ) Do not boast of your wealth.

Idioms:

  • Bed of roses ( আরামদায়ক অবস্থা ) Life is not a bed of roses.
  • In vogue ( চালু ) This custom is not in vogue now.
  • Dead language ( যে ভাষা এখন আর কথ্য নয় ) Sanskrit is a rich language, but it is now a dead language.
  • a bad apple ( কোনো একটা দলের সব ভালোর মধ্যে খারাপ বা মন্দটা ) In any group of average citizens there are bound to be a few bad apples.
  • End in smoke ( ব্যর্থ হওয়া ) All his plans ended in smoke.
  • Set free ( মুক্ত করা ) The prisoners were set free.
